Chicken Artichoke Ciabatta Sandwich

This Tuscan-inspired Chicken Artichoke Ciabatta Sandwich is loaded with roasted red peppers, artichokes, grilled chicken, fresh spinach, deli-sliced provolone cheese, and Pesto sauce. The perfect balance of sweet and savory, it's the perfect way to mix up your normal lunchtime routine.

Ingredients

  • Provolone Cheese
  • Sliced Grilled Chicken
  • Olive Ciabatta Bread
  • Pesto Sauce
  • Roasted Red Peppers Sliced
  • Artichokes

Instructions

  1. First, cut the Ciabatta Bread in half, then layer on pesto sauce, then roasted red peppers and artichokes.
  2. On the other half of the bread layer on Provolone cheese, and then the sliced and grilled chicken.
  3. Pop this into the oven for 12 minutes or until the cheese is melted and the other ingredients have warmed up. (you can add or remove minutes for my original time, all ovens are different, but watch the food closely so you do not burn the tops of the Ciabatta Bread.
  4. Lastly, add a generous layer of fresh spinach and then close the sandwich, cut into desired sizes and share while its warm YUM!
  5. You can also warm this up in the microwave later on if you would like to pack and take this to work or to an event.
